Hypercholesterolemia and atherosclerosis: present and future therapy including LDL-apheresis

Insights

Hypercholesterolemia, a cause of atherosclerosis and heart disease, can be treated by lowering LDL cholesterol. LDL-apheresis methods show promise for reducing LDL while maintaining HDL levels.

Area of Science:

  • Cardiovascular Medicine
  • Metabolic Disorders

Background:

  • Atherosclerosis, driven by hypercholesterolemia, is a leading cause of death globally.
  • Effective management of high cholesterol is crucial for preventing coronary heart disease.

Framework:

  • This review examines the link between hypercholesterolemia and atherosclerosis.
  • It surveys current treatment strategies, including diet, medication, surgery, and plasmapheresis.

Implementation:

  • Focuses on LDL-apheresis as a key therapeutic approach.
  • Details various LDL-apheresis techniques: immunoadsorption, chemical affinity, and double-membrane filtration.

Implications:

  • Highlights the importance of reducing LDL while preserving HDL cholesterol.
  • Suggests LDL-apheresis as a potentially ideal therapy for hypercholesterolemia management.
